sql >> Databasteknik >  >> RDS >> Sqlserver

Kryptera anslutningssträngen i app.config

Du kan enkelt använda samma lösning som web.config, du behöver bara byta namn på din app.config till web.config, kryptera med verktyget aspnet_regiis och sedan byta namn på den till app.config.

  1. Byt namn på app.config till web.config
  2. Öppna kommandotolken och skriv:
    %windir%\Microsoft.NET\Framework\v2.0.50727\aspnet_regiis -pef "connectionStrings" c:\<folder containing your web.config> (stoppa på mappnivå och lägg inte den avslutande "")
  3. byt namn på web.config tillbaka till app.config

Du kan öppna den i anteckningsblocket för att se den krypterade filen. I visual studio kommer du att se att den är dekrypterad. Du kan använda din anslutningssträng på samma sätt som om den inte var krypterad. (Observera att den bara kan dekrypteras på samma maskin som den är krypterad på.)



  1. Hur kan jag göra något som:ANVÄND @databaseName

  2. Hur man konverterar kolumn till rader i Oracle 10g

  3. PhpStorm kan inte lösa kolumn för flera databasanslutningar

  4. postgres rekursiv fråga i samma tabell